The Sovereign Vault: The Technical and Philosophical Difference Between "Holding" and "Owning" Digital Assets
When you open an account on a major cryptocurrency exchange, deposit your local currency, and buy your first fraction of a Bitcoin, a wave of excitement hits you. You open the app dashboard, look at your portfolio balance, and think: "I am officially a part of the digital financial revolution. I own cryptocurrency."
Technically and legally, you do not.
What you actually own is an IOU—a digital promise of payment from a centralized private corporation. You are exposed to the price movements of the asset, yes, but the real cryptographic coins remain entirely under the control of the platform. If that platform encounters an internal liquidity crisis, blocks your account due to an automated compliance error, or vanishes in a wave of corporate fraud, your theoretical wealth disappears instantly.
To transition from an exposed speculator to an unshakeable owner, you must master the absolute golden rule of digital architecture: Not your keys, not your coins. Let’s look into the profound structural divide between renting space on an exchange and building your own sovereign digital vault.
💻 The Custody Illusion: Account Credentials vs. Private Keys
To understand true digital property, you must understand the math that powers a blockchain network. A cryptocurrency wallet does not actually store physical digital coins inside it; the coins exist entirely as ledger entries on the public network.
Your wallet is simply a tool that generates two mathematical strings:
The Public Key (Your Address): This is the equivalent of your bank account number. Anyone can see it, and anyone can use it to send you funds.
The Private Key (Your Digital Signature): This is a string of cryptographic code (often represented as a 12 or 24-word seed phrase). This key is the only proof of ownership recognized by the blockchain. Whoever controls this signature has absolute, unilateral power to move the assets.
When you keep your funds on a centralized exchange, the platform holds the private keys in its institutional servers. You are granted a username and a password to access a localized database interface. You do not own the underlying asset; you are merely a tenant in another entity's financial fortress.
🆚 Centralized Counterparty Exposure vs. Cryptographic Sovereignty
Transitioning your capital into true self-custody shifts your operational status from a vulnerable market participant to an absolute sovereign state.
| Security Dimension | Centralized Exchange Holding | Self-Custody Ownership |
| Private Key Ownership | Held by a third-party corporation. | Held entirely by you via a hardware or software wallet. |
| Counterparty Risk | High. Subject to corporate bankruptcy, hacking, and fraud. | Zero. The only risk is your own personal operational discipline. |
| Transaction Freedom | Restricted. The platform can freeze, delay, or block transfers at will. | Absolute. You can move capital 24/7/365 across borders with no permission. |
| Philosophical Alignment | Re-centralizes the legacy banking system using new code. | Fulfills the core promise of Web3: true decentralized peer-to-peer property. |

🛠️ The Self-Custody Integrity Checklist
Run your current Web3 allocation through this objective risk framework to evaluate your level of sovereign protection:
[ ] The Counterparty Concentration Check: Is less than 15% of your total long-term digital asset portfolio sitting on centralized exchanges?
[ ] The Digital Footprint Audit: Can you confirm that your 12 or 24-word recovery phrase has never touched a digital device, camera lens, or internet connection?
[ ] The Physical Security Filter: Is your physical backup phrase stored in a secure location that is protected against water damage, fire accidents, and theft?
[ ] The Legacy Contingency Plan: Have you created a secure instruction manual for your heirs so they can access your sovereign keys in the event of an emergency?

💡 Did You Know?
In November 2022, the world’s second-largest cryptocurrency exchange, FTX, imploded in less than a week after a run on the platform revealed widespread corporate embezzlement and a multi-billion-dollar hole in their balance sheet. Millions of retail users who believed they were safely "holding" their digital assets on the platform found their accounts locked overnight. The catastrophe serves as a brutal modern reminder that an app interface showing a coin balance is meaningless if you do not control the private keys on the blockchain.
